
Be temperate, and follow the middle way in all circumstances. Be moderate in your behavior and avoid extremes in all things.Whatever your good deed, do not boast, but thank the Divine for enabling you to contribute to the well-being of others. Arrange things every day so that you do at least one good deed for someone else. Be generous towards those who are in need or less favored than you.

Look at them benevolently and leniently, and see what is best in them. Never use the faculty of judgment to blame or condemn anyone, for you cannot read the hearts and souls of others. Be tolerant and defend the right to be different.Guided by the voice of your conscience, may your ethics be as pure as possible and may your first preoccupation always be to think well, speak well, and act well. Behave in such a way that all those who share your existence or live in contact with you regard you as an example and feel the desire to be like you.Also ask the Divine to assist them on all planes and to preserve them as much as possible from the ordeals of life. Isolate yourself for a moment every day, preferably in your Sanctum, and send thoughts of love, harmony, and health towards humanity as a whole, particularly towards all those who suffer physically or mentally.In doing so, you will contribute to your evolution and serve the cause of humanity. Therefore, constantly endeavor to awaken and express the virtues of the soul that animates you.
